Awakening

In the thick fog of dawn 
Everything is unclear 
Dull and overcast 
I awaken, drowsy, half-asleep 
And enter into the day, 
The earth is new
The trees, the sky
The distant panorama 
The surrounding landscape is fresh and new;
The thoughts that disturb the peaceful mind 
That lead us down the passageway of fear 
And into the abyss that follows close behind 
Towards knowledge of the infinite 
Or something else 
I have no gods 
Only belief in one 
The Almighty, Lord of Lords 
And King of Kings 
From everlasting to everlasting 
And time beyond the scope of reason 
Or imagination;
How heavy are my thoughts in the early morning 
Out in the open countryside 
Walking along the beaten path 
The compulsive mind troubled and preoccupied, 
I am old and weary 
But I was young once 
Or at least I saw through the eyes of childhood once 
Played in the back garden 
Fell on the hard ground 
Laughed and cried 
Gave in to childish fears 
Doubts, anxiety and despair
But that was all a long time ago 
And I return to these memories 
Like a swallow returns in summer 
From a distant land, 
I search for meaning, belonging, attachment 
On a journey of profound exploration 
I create a future out of hope 
And leave behind my legacy:
A building, a tower, a monument 
Or a tearful epitaph
Engraved on the headstone 
Of what might have been,
Yes, we have lands to explore 
Mountains to climb 
Fears to overcome 
And dreams to achieve, 
And all is possible 
For those who truly believe.
